Regular Season Round 27: Mobis Phoebus - KT Sonicboom 79-76
Date: January 23, 2022
The most exciting game of round 27 in the KBL took place in Ulsan. This derby game ended with only three-point defeat on the road of second-best KT Sonicboom (21-12) to third ranked Mobis Phoebus (20-14) 79-76 on Sunday evening. Mobis Phoebus dominated down low during the game scoring 60 of its points in the paint compared to KT Sonicboom's 40. The best player for the winners was American point guard Rashon Thomas (183, college: TAMUK) who had a double-double by scoring 19 points and 15 rebounds. Guard Hyun-Min Lee (177-83) chipped in 11 points and 7 assists. Five Mobis Phoebus players scored in double figures. At the other side the best for losing team was the former international forward Hongseok Yang (199-97) who recorded 30 points and 5 rebounds and Jiwon Park (193-98) added 16 points, 5 rebounds and 5 assists respectively. Both coaches used bench players in such tough game. Mobis Phoebus have an impressive series of five victories in a row. They maintain third place with 20-14 record having four points less than leader SK Knights. KT Sonicboom lost fourth consecutive game. They keep the second position with 12 games lost. Mobis Phoebus are looking forward to face DB Promy (#6) in Wonju in the next round. KT Sonicboom will have a break next round.
